The Fire Board for the Drummond/North Elmsley Tay Valley Fire Rescue would like to thank Enbridge and the Fire Marshal's Public Fire Safety Council for donating 186 combination smoke/CO alarms to Drummond/North Elmsley Tay Valley Fire Rescue through Safe Community Project Zero - a public education campaign that will provide more than 14, 200 alarms to residents in 75 communities across Ontario.
When properly installed and maintained, combination smoke and carbon monoxide alarms help provide the early warning to safely escape from a house fire or carbon monoxide exposure. Carbon monoxide is a toxic, odourless gas that is a by-product of incomplete combustion of many types of common fuels.
